Transaction fcbf04ee020910425044905b64a2128029ac8a306b93d75636376ee1b29abfd2
1 Input
1 Output
-
fcbf04ee020910425044905b64a2128029ac8a306b93d75636376ee1b29abfd2:0
- value
- 8028086
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3df6ac3dc113aee76498ff0ac4773a3874dcaa8 OP_EQUAL
- address
- 3M1J9Js8jCbKPRzHRb2vczKCcK6XZEfR2E